Output e523cec73defa779fb2673f3c94d4f6e78656a415d87b0df8ba07d8cec768a9a:0

value
727253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2380ee8b6577dc35e585f871af048f92608fc11a OP_EQUAL
address
34vk2bbiAWdmPtxFNjvJjqX2x76UpuxHbg
transaction
e523cec73defa779fb2673f3c94d4f6e78656a415d87b0df8ba07d8cec768a9a
confirmations
313101
spent
true